After the heavy cleaning they did at our hotel suite a few weeks ago, I’ve been noticing that every time we return from a day out with the family, there’s an odd smell lingering in the living room. It’s not overpowering but definitely noticeable and it makes me worried about my kids breathing it in. Given how much time we spend in this area, especially after a long day out, is it normal to still detect this smell?

It's understandable to be concerned about the odd smell you're noticing after your hotel suite has been cleaned. In Dubai and the UAE, it is somewhat common for a minor odor to persist for a short time after thorough cleaning due to the use of certain chemicals or natural drying processes.

However, this doesn't mean that every lingering smell is normal. The type of products used in hotels can vary widely - from disinfectants to air fresheners. In Dubai and other parts of the UAE, it's important to ensure that these substances are not harmful to residents' health. Local regulations such as those set by the Department of Economic Development (DED) require establishments like hotels to maintain a safe indoor environment for guests.

If you're worried about your kids breathing in any potential irritants, it would be wise to have an inspection done. A professional from Saniservice can help identify if there's a serious issue and recommend appropriate actions.

For now, ensure the area is well-ventilated by opening windows or using fans to air out the space. This can sometimes help dissipate any remaining odors quickly.
